Optimizing Code for Performance
Optimizing code for performance is essential in game development, particularly for enhancing energy efficiency. By refining algorithms and reducing computational complexity, developers can significantly lower energy consumption. This approach not only benefits the environment but also reduces operational costs. He understands that efficient code translates to better resource management. Furthermore, utilizing profiling tools can identify bottlenecks in performance. This allows for targeted improvements that enhance overall efficiency. Many developers overlook this critical step. Additionally, adopting parallel processing techniques can maximize hardware utilization. This leads to faster execution and lower energy use. He believes that every optimization contributes to sustainability. It’s a smart investment for the future.
Reducing Resource Consumption
Reducing resource consumption is crucial in game development to enhance energy efficiency. By optimizing asset management, developers can minimize the memory and processing power required. This leads to lower energy usage and operational costs. He recognizes that efficient resource allocation is a key financial strategy. Additionally, implementing dynamic loading techniques can further decrease resource demands. This approach allows games to load only necessary assets, improving performance. Many developers underestimate this benefit. Furthermore, utilizing compression algorithms can significantly reduce file sizes. This not only saves storage but also enhances loading times. He believes that every reduction in resource consumption is a step toward sustainability.
